SUMMARY

The Family Ministry Director will cast a compelling vision for healthy families at the Fort Dodge Campus and manage the staff, structures and strategies that support the vision. This leader will build healthy relationships with parents and equip them through coaching and resources.  This leader will also oversee a team of volunteer coordinators who deliver engaging ministry in our four “phased” environments: Wee Kids, Kidventure, MiD and Move. The Family Ministry Director will be committed to and support the philosophy and mission of Prairie Lakes Church and its leadership team.

 

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ES include the following. Other duties may be assigned.

  • Embody and communicate Family Ministry vision to leaders, volunteers and parents using the Prairie Lakes Church Family Ministry/Orange model.
  • Curate resources that will help parents confidently disciple their children. Provide coaching through informal 1-1 interactions and in formal settings like weekly volunteer huddles and seasonal classes.
  • Oversee volunteers, i.e., effective recruiting, training, scheduling, celebrating of those serving in Wee Kids, Kidventure, MiD, and Move. Equip leaders to clarify vision, administer curriculum, and cultivate best practices for their teams.
  • Manage the spaces with an eye toward vibrancy, cleanliness, readiness, security and safety. Ensure that technology is working and that leaders are comfortable troubleshooting if it fails.
  • Communicate consistently, clearly and warmly in large group instruction, written materials and 1-1 conversations. Consider various audiences, e.g., volunteers, parents, staff, children, students, when sharing about various topics, e.g., Biblical principles, special events, delicate
  • Maintain accurate Family Ministry records in Rock RMS as well as a current calendar and budget.
  • Collaborate with Family Ministry staff at other sites to ensure continuity of systems, curriculum, events and volunteer development.
  • Ensure adequate inventory, e.g., snacks, diapers, and art supplies.
  • Coordinate special events, e.g., Child Dedication, Family Fusion, parenting classes, and Faith Milestone experiences.
  • Model community engagement by serving outside the church and inviting others to do the same.

 

SUPERVISORY RESPONSIBILITIES

This position currently supervises volunteer leaders at the Fort Dodge Campus. This involves weekly or bi-weekly 1-1 meetings, regular meetings for planning and evaluation, and seasonal performance monitoring.
